Output ecf80e51c8a9f39d5ea480d950b5d8cd35f5d3b2e3018f2a0d7ccc08f2992141:3

value
376117
script pubkey
OP_0 OP_PUSHBYTES_20 5764f270a8ee32ce64c6ad996f0a81d852f907f5
address
bc1q2aj0yu9gacevuexx4kvk7z5pmpf0jpl4ynqfyw
transaction
ecf80e51c8a9f39d5ea480d950b5d8cd35f5d3b2e3018f2a0d7ccc08f2992141
spent
true